Warning Signs You Need Leaking Pipe Water Removal

Catching these signs early can save you money, prevent bigger problems, and ensure a safe living environment.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ore the smell it could show water damage behind walls or under floors.

Visible Water Stains or Warping

Look out for discoloration, warping, or buckling in floors, walls, or ceilings, these are telltale signs of water damage.

Unusual Noises or Leaks

Be aware of unusual sounds, such as dripping, gurgling, or running water, which can signal a leak.

Increased Water Bills

Keep an eye on your water consumption, a sudden spike could show a hidden leak.

Warped or Discolored Ceiling Tiles

Inspect your ceiling regularly for signs of water damage, such as warped or discolored tiles.

Unusual Mold or Mildew Growth

Be cautious of black spots or a musty smell, which can show mold growth due to water damage.

Cracks in Walls or Floors

Watch for cracks in walls or floors, which can be a sign of water pressure or structural damage.

Leaking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Visible water damage, extensive leaks, or structural issues No Yes Complicated repairs need specialized training and equipment.
Small, contained leaks or minimal water damage Yes Maybe DIY may be enough, but be prepared for potential complications.
Hidden leaks or water damage behind walls or under floors No Yes Trained professionals can detect and address hidden damage effectively.
Water damage affecting electrical systems or appliances No Yes Electrical hazards need expert handling to ensure safety.
Large-scale water damage or multiple affected areas No Yes Professionals can efficiently manage and restore multiple areas.
Preventative maintenance or routine checks Yes Maybe DIY inspections can be enough, but consider hiring a pro for added peace of mind.

The decision to hire a professional for Leaking Pipe Water Removal ultimately depends on the severity and complexity of the damage. If you’re unsure, it’s always best to err on the side of caution and call in the experts.
